[PATCH] fscrypt: Use aes_ecb_encrypt() for v1 key derivation

From: Eric Biggers

Date: Mon Aug 31 2026 - 16:15:22 EST


Now that there's a library function aes_ecb_encrypt(), use it instead of
a loop of aes_encrypt() calls.

Note that the use of AES-ECB here is purely for the key derivation
function used by the deprecated v1 encryption policies. v2 encryption
policies use HKDF-SHA512 instead. Nevertheless, the original version
has to continue to be supported for backwards compatibility.
